Any suggestions on cleaning old copper coins and buttons from farm fields that have fertilizer. I think I've found an old injun but terriblely crusted. Does hydrogen peroxide work? I've tried olive oil before with very little luck. All suggestions appreciated. Happy new years to alll. Great forum and knowledge here.

Not much you can do once the fertilizer chews them up.

Any that come out 1/2 way decent I just lightly brush with a stiff bristle toothbrush and then leave be because the more you mess with them the more you screw them up.
